KANGXI 1662 – 1722 Chinese Export Porcelain

A Very Large Kangxi Blue and White Porcelain Dish c.1700-1720. Painted in a Good Strong Cobalt Blue with a Central Design Comprising of Lotus Shape Panels Against a Seeded Ground, the Panels are Painted with Different Flowers. The Complex Border Contains Four Large Peacocks and Four Groups of Flowers.

References
For a Kangxi blue and white porcelain dish of this pattern and large size See : Pronken Met Oosters Porcelein (Stephen Hartog, Uitgeverij Waaders b.v. 1990) Page 62 Plate 42. A Kangxi dish of this type was acquired by the Victoria and Albert Museum in 1912, inventory number C792-1912. For another Kangxi porcelain dish of this pattern see our `Sold Items` number 20609. For a Kangxi porcelain dish of this pattern but of even larger dimensions (55 cm) see : Kangxi Blue and White (The Chinese Porcelain Company Exhibition Catalogue, New York 1988) plate 44.
